Pirith chanting in Kiri Vehera to invoke blessings on national heroes

A special religious ceremony to invoke blessings on the country’s national heroes was taken place on March 15, marking the 200th year of signing the Kandyan Convention of 1815.


Maha Sangha from several Buddhist Viharas gathered to invoke blessings on national heroes at the pirith chanting and sangika dana ceremony which was held at the Kiri Vehera Temple in Kataragama under the patronage of former President Mahinda Rajapaksa.
